U.S. Customs Chief Ordered to Appear in Court Regarding Tariff Refund Compliance
Rodney S. Scott, the head of U.S. Customs and Border Protection, is scheduled to appear in the Court of International Trade next month. The appearance is in response to compliance issues concerning the refunding of tariffs.
